Explain and Show Your Work.

1)
There are 5 party hats in a package. How many
packages should you buy to get 25 hats? Write the number sentence.



2) For lunch on Wednesday 42 people ate nachos, 39 people
ate pizza, and 19 people ate hot dogs. ABOUT (estimate) how many people ate lunch on Wednesday?



3) On Saturday morning, 70 people visited the Science
Fair. In the afternoon, 94 people visited the Science Fair. In the evening, 28 people visited. ABOUT (estimate) how many people visited the Science Fair that day?



4) Megan has 3 markers. Judy has
10 times as many markers as Megan. How many markers does Judy have? Write the number sentence.



5) A clown has 24 balloons. What are 2 different ways
he can tie them in equal groups? Draw the pictures.
